| Description |
Short Song Description: |
Long Song Description: It's what we call "Ethnic Rock" , some might call it World music but it's still in a Pop Rock structure. It's a fusion of two worlds in Music : the Western World, specificaly Rock music and performance meets Middle Eastern Music vocals and instrumentation |
Story Behind the Song: A woman in love angry at her nonchalant lover or man in her life, expressing herself in a rather hateful manner. |
